Turbocharged
Going from zero to 60 happens in just under five seconds when you hit the accelerator on the M TwinTurbo, a 3.0-liter beast of an engine delivering 405 horsepower. Just like the name implies, there are two turbochargers for extra power and agility. Everything comes sport-tuned with the M series of BMWs in particular, but drivers can add upgrades for even more performance.
Responsive Handling
Viewers will get a taste of the BMWs sporty profile as you zoom by in ample style. The competition models have a reputation for racetrack-like handling due to active M differential and M sport brakes, two features made specifically for those who love to do more than just get around Sacramento. Stability is the name of the game, and the differential ensures optimal amount of locking between the rear wheels. Front and rear piston brakes take performance to a whole new level.
